From the Rolls-Royce experimental archive: a quarter of a million communications from Rolls-Royce, 1906 to 1960's. Documents from the Sir Henry Royce Memorial Foundation (SHRMF).
Letter from coachbuilders Park Ward & Co. Ltd regarding the procurement of Ford type wing lamps.

Identifier  ExFiles\Box 167\1\  img341
Date  10th November 1939

10th November, 1939.

Messrs. Rolls-Royce, Ltd.,
D E R B Y.

For the attention of Mr. Childs.
Chassis Experimental Laboratory.

Dear Sirs,

With regard to the Ford type streamlined wing lamps, we have obtained these from the London Stock of Messrs J.{Mr Johnson W.M.} Lucas & Co. Ltd., and therefore there is no need for you to supply these.

We presume it will be in order to charge these to you.

Yours faithfully,
For. PARK WARD & CO. LTD.

Buyer.
